An inquest has been opened into the 91-year-old woman who died following a crash near the Four Bells pub in Woodborough.Marion Banks, who lived in Nottingham, died on July 26 after sustaining injuries in the crash on Main Street on July 18.The inquest heard her death was caused by pneumonia and multiple fractures to her right side, sustained during the crash.The crash involved one car, a Ford Fiesta, which collided with a wall in the car park, not attached to the pub.The inquest was adjourned...
